Output 54c76b31c4a1815d1df300beffebd2ac225d72cccbbeeb5d521f812180778e99:1

value
3380177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f6145504413ca95848aafa895f28101d306a96a OP_EQUAL
address
3K8wWg3WSbHGgpVgCb2wG8HBdxqrjXZCKC
transaction
54c76b31c4a1815d1df300beffebd2ac225d72cccbbeeb5d521f812180778e99
confirmations
95738
spent
true